At 1:13 the man standing under the load is Armand E Olsen. "Snozz Olsen." he was #1 truck driver until he retired in 1976. He hired on at Snoqualmie running a speeder while railroad logging. When the decided to truck log from Camp B under "Truck Hill," He was offered the chance to be the guinea pig with the first truck. He never looked back. I secondloaded for him just before he retired. He was quite the character. A fun guy to work around and a real gentleman.

While the 387 was the first integral sleeper for Peterbilt, it wasn't THE first in the industry. Freightliner and Volvo had them before Peterbilt. Even though I have nothing against Peterbilts, I've always run Freightliners. I don't know if Freightliner had the first integral sleeper or not, but, I still own a 1995 FLD120 with a 70" mid-roof and I know that they'd been building them for a few years before that. Volvo might have been first though.
